  • Patent number: 12659652
    Abstract: A directivity pattern control (DPC) waveguide for a speaker is disclosed. The DPC waveguide comprises a body and first, second, and third drivers secured to the body. The body comprises a substantially planar portion having a planar surface, a waveguide portion having a waveguide surface contiguous with the flat surface, a first driver aperture at least substantially formed by the planar portion, a second driver aperture at least substantially formed by the planar portion, and a third driver aperture formed by the waveguide portion. The first driver propagates sound toward the first driver aperture, the second driver propagates sound toward the second driver aperture, and the third driver propagates sound toward the third driver aperture. The third driver is in a plane along an axis different than a plane for the first driver and the second driver. Also disclosed is a speaker including the DPC waveguide.

  • Patent number: 12587774
    Abstract: A compression triggered headset power saving system for an audio headset comprises a compression sensor cap operatively coupled to a spring switch housed within a compression sensor sleeve to form a compression sensor trigger, such that movement of the compression sensor cap toward the compression sensor sleeve causes the compression sensor cap to electrically contact two pogo electrical contacts and to urge them into contact with separate electrical contact plates, the electrical contact plates mounted to an ear cup plate and operatively coupled to a printed circuit board (PCB) and a speaker, and the compression sensor trigger disposed within an ear cup cushion mounted to the ear cup plate such that movement of the compression sensor cap to engage the pogo electrical contacts occurs under compression of the ear cup cushion to close a circuit to the PCB to trigger providing power to the speaker or other components.

  • Patent number: 12563338
    Abstract: A sound-producing device includes a housing having a front and a top, a first electro-acoustic transducer facing from the front of the housing, a second electro-acoustic transducer facing from the top of the housing, and a third electro-acoustic transducer facing from the top of the housing. There is at least one processor that is configured to, during audio playback, generate a first array using the first and second electro-acoustic transducers, the first array providing a left height component of the audio playback, and generate a second array using the first and third electro-acoustic transducers, the second array providing a right height component of the audio playback.
